Radioactive materials undergo radioactive decay, emitting nuclear radiation. Explain what is meant by the term 'radioactive decay' and describe the changes that occur in the nucleus of an atom when it emits an alpha particle and when it emits a beta particle.

Model answer (5 marks)
Radioactive decay is the spontaneous, random emission of nuclear radiation from an unstable nucleus.
When an alpha particle (²He) is emitted the nucleus loses 4 units of mass number and 2 protons, so A decreases by 4 and Z decreases by 2.
When a beta particle (an electron) is emitted a neutron in the nucleus changes to a proton, so the mass number remains unchanged but the atomic number increases by 1.

Examiner tips
- Use the word ‘spontaneous’ and ‘random’ for decay; include the change in A and Z for alpha, and only Z for beta.
- Show the particle symbols (α, β⁻) to demonstrate understanding of the emission.
Common mistakes
- Confusing the change in mass number for beta decay; it actually stays the same.
- Mixing up the direction of change for the atomic number in alpha decay (it decreases, not increases).
Mark scheme (5 marks)
- Radioactive decay is the spontaneous / random emission of nuclear radiation from an unstable nucleus
- When an alpha particle is emitted, the mass number of the nucleus decreases by 4
- When an alpha particle is emitted, the atomic / proton number decreases by 2
- When a beta particle is emitted, the atomic / proton number increases by 1
- When a beta particle is emitted, the mass number stays the same / does not change
